Under Canada's Human Pathogens and Toxins Act and Human Pathogens and Toxins Regulations , the Public Health Agency of Canada (PHAC) is mandated with monitoring laboratory incident notifications through the Laboratory Incident Notification Canada (LINC) surveillance system. The year 2017 marks the second complete year of data.
